探索源码下载,如何高效获取开源项目源代码的实用指南,源码下载

频道:迎会攻略 日期: 浏览:12

在当今这个技术飞速发展的时代,源码下载成为了开发者和IT专业人士不可或缺的一部分,无论是学习新技术、进行项目开发还是进行代码审计,源码下载都是一个重要的环节,本文将为您提供一份详尽的指南,帮助您高效地获取开源项目的源代码。

了解源码下载的重要性

源码下载不仅仅是获取代码的过程,它还涉及到对代码的理解和应用,通过下载源码,开发者可以深入了解项目的架构、设计模式以及最佳实践,源码下载也是进行二次开发和定制化修改的基础。

探索源码下载,如何高效获取开源项目源代码的实用指南,源码下载
探索源码下载,如何高效获取开源项目源代码的实用指南,源码下载

选择合适的源码托管平台

在进行源码下载之前,您需要选择一个合适的源码托管平台,目前市面上有许多知名的源码托管平台,如GitHub、GitLab和Bitbucket等,这些平台提供了丰富的功能,包括代码版本控制、协作开发、代码审查等,选择一个适合您需求的平台,可以大大提高源码下载的效率。

搜索和筛选开源项目

在确定了源码托管平台后,您需要搜索和筛选出符合您需求的开源项目,大多数平台都提供了强大的搜索功能,您可以通过关键词、项目类型、编程语言等条件进行筛选,您还可以查看项目的星标数、贡献者数量和最近更新时间等信息,以评估项目的活跃度和可靠性。

探索源码下载,如何高效获取开源项目源代码的实用指南,源码下载
探索源码下载,如何高效获取开源项目源代码的实用指南,源码下载

克隆或下载源码

找到合适的开源项目后,您可以通过平台提供的克隆或下载功能来获取源码,克隆是指将整个项目复制到您的本地环境中,这样您就可以在本地进行开发和测试,下载则是将源码打包成压缩文件,方便您在不同设备之间传输,根据您的需求选择合适的方式进行源码下载。

配置本地开发环境

在成功下载源码后,您需要配置本地开发环境,以便进行代码的编译、运行和调试,这通常包括安装必要的依赖库、配置数据库连接以及设置环境变量等,确保您的本地环境与项目的要求相匹配,可以避免许多潜在的问题。

阅读文档和代码

在开始编码之前,建议您仔细阅读项目的文档和代码,文档通常会提供项目的背景、功能介绍、安装指南和使用示例等信息,代码阅读则可以帮助您理解项目的架构和实现细节,通过阅读文档和代码,您可以更快地上手项目,并进行有效的开发。

参与社区和贡献

许多开源项目都有活跃的社区,您可以通过参与社区讨论、提问和解答问题来提高自己的技术水平,您还可以通过提交代码补丁、修复bug或添加新功能来为项目做出贡献,参与社区和贡献不仅可以提升您的技术能力,还可以为您的职业生涯增添亮点。

遵守开源协议

在下载和使用源码时,您需要遵守相应的开源协议,不同的项目可能采用不同的开源协议,如MIT、GPL、Apache等,了解并遵守这些协议,可以避免潜在的法律风险,并确保您的使用是合法的。

源码下载是一个涉及多个步骤的过程,从选择合适的源码托管平台到配置本地开发环境,每一步都至关重要,通过遵循本文提供的指南,您可以更高效地获取和使用开源项目的源代码,为您的项目开发和学习提供强大的支持,开源社区是一个宝贵的资源,合理利用它,您将受益匪浅。

网友留言(0)

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。